Guidelines for Enjoyment The Rocky and Pee Dee River Blueways have both natural and man-made hazards. Paddling is an inherently dangerous activity and individuals acknowledge the risk by participating. To ensure you have a safe and enjoyable trip, please remember these tips: Follow all local, state, and federal regulations. Lifejackets (PFDs) should be worn at all times. Always carry drinking water and sunscreen. Do not disturb or feed wildlife. Maintain a respectful distance from nesting birds. Check weather and river conditions prior to paddling. Leave a float plan with family or friends on shore. They should know where you’re going and what time you expect to return. While using the parking area or boat launch, the following activities are STRICTLY PROHIBITED and are considered trespassing: Parking area hours dawn till dusk Overnight parking or camping. Consumption or possession of alcohol. Hunting or discharging a firearm. Swimming, wading, or bathing. Fires or portable grills. Use of motorized vehicles including ATVs, motorcycles, scooters, etc. Police authorized to arrest under N.C.G.S. 14-159.13
